
Lacrosse falls to UC Davis
3/5/2023 5:08:00 PM | Women's Lacrosse
KENT, Ohio – The Kent State lacrosse team lost, 18-8, to UC Davis this afternoon.
In quarter one, the Aggies struck first and scored two goals within the beginning four minutes. Regan Arkless from UC Davis scored her second goal of the game shortly after, taking the score 3-0. Madison Flannigan had six saves at the end of the first 15 minutes and the score resulted in 6-0.
Going into the second quarter, Peyton Gellin put the Golden Flashes on the board and scored at 13:28. Finding the team's momentum, Allie Lee scored to bring Kent State up with another goal. Keeping UC Davis at six goals, Kenzie Sklar scored for the Flashes to secure three goals in a row. At the end of the quarter, the Aggies were able to score one more goal, 7-3.
To open the third quarter, UC Davis scored bringing them up 8-3. Kent State responded back and secured a goal by Zayda Crumpton. The Aggies made five more goals before the end of the quarter, 13-4.
In the final quarter, Morgan Kubicki continued the fight and scored for the Flashes. A few minutes after, Sklar scored her second goal of the game bringing the score to 13-6. UC Davis scored four goals in a row before Sidney Dering battled back and scored. After another goal by the Aggies, Sklar scored her third goal of the game making the score 18-8 at the end of regulation.
